Thank you very much

> Why not?

the reason is to avoid mistakes with the hash. An automatic approach
can verify the existence of the commit.

> See the output of
>         git log --grep='In commit '
> and
>         git log --grep='In v'

I've just tried the commands and noticed that this can be a common practice.
This increases my curiosity to know if there is a better way to handle
this situation, if you know other thread where was discussed, please
tell me the link.

